COMPOSITIONS AND METHODS FOR CONTROLLING LEPTINOTARSA

Disclosed herein are methods of controlling insect pests, in particular Leptinotarsa spp. which infest crop plants, and methods of providing plants resistant to such pests. Also disclosed are polynucleotides and recombinant DNA molecules and constructs useful in such methods, insecticidal compositions such as topical sprays containing insecticidal double-stranded RNAs, and solanaceous plants with improved resistance to infestation by Leptinotarsa spp. Further disclosed are methods of selecting target genes for RNAi-mediated silencing and control of Leptinotarsa spp.

ANTIMICROBIAL PEPTIDE ID13, PREPARATION METHOD AND USE THEREOF

The present invention provides an antimicrobial peptide ID13 (with a sequence set forth in SEQ ID No. 1), a preparation method and use thereof. The antimicrobial peptide ID3 is successfully expressed in Pichia pastoris using genetic engineering technology. The antimicrobial peptide ID13 of the present invention has an excellent bactericidal activity against Gram-positive bacteria such as Staphylococcus aureus, Streptococcus pneumoniae, and Streptococcus suis, and has a low hemolytic activity against mouse red blood cells and a low murine macrophage cytotoxicity.
